+ <property>
+ <name>fs.oss.fast.upload.buffer</name>
+ <value>disk</value>
+ <description>
+ The buffering mechanism to use.
+ Values: disk, array, bytebuffer, array_disk, bytebuffer_disk.
+
+ "disk" will use the directories listed in fs.oss.buffer.dir as
+ the location(s) to save data prior to being uploaded.
+
+ "array" uses arrays in the JVM heap
+
+ "bytebuffer" uses off-heap memory within the JVM.
+
+ Both "array" and "bytebuffer" will consume memory in a single stream
up to the number
+ of blocks set by:
+
+ fs.oss.multipart.upload.size * fs.oss.upload.active.blocks.
+
+ If using either of these mechanisms, keep this value low
+
+ The total number of threads performing work across all threads is set
by
+ fs.oss.multipart.download.threads, with fs.oss.max.total.tasks values
setting the number of queued
